Transaction 23e95180395e136ae031e7c095bf72ac07444d3e9f33afa638c3f0086cfbe16a
1 Input
1 Output
-
23e95180395e136ae031e7c095bf72ac07444d3e9f33afa638c3f0086cfbe16a:0
- value
- 215133
- script pubkey
- OP_0 OP_PUSHBYTES_20 e651e851005255dc3e7f80c44c6c6055116313fe
- address
- bc1queg7s5gq2f2ac0nlsrzycmrq25gkxyl76evj6m